锐捷RSR系列路由器_IP路由协议_ISIS 基础配置

目录

功能介绍

IS-IS路由器角色

S-IS中的NET地址

应用场景

一、组网需求

二、组网拓扑

三、配置要点

四、配置步骤

1、全网基本ip地址配置

2、全网路由启用ISIS,并把对应的接口通告到IS-IS协议中

3、(可选)调整接口的优先级更改DIS角色

五、配置验证

1、查看相邻的路由器之间是否建立ISIS邻居状态

2、查看全网路由器的路由,若每台路由器都能学习到整网的路由,则ISIS配置正


功能介绍

IS-IS,即中间系统(Intermediate System)到中间系统的域内路由信息交换协议,它最初是由国际标准化组织ISO为它的无连接网络协议设计的一种动态路由协议。为了提供对IP的路由支持,IETF对IS-IS进行了扩充和修改,使它能够同时应用在TCP/IP和OSI环境中,称为集成化IS-IS。IS-IS属于内部网关协议(IGP),是一种链路状态协议,使用最短路径优先算法进行路由计算。

IS-IS路由器角色

1)Level-1路由器,负责区域内的路由,它只维护一个Level-1的LSDB,该LSDB包含本区域的路由信息,到区域外的报文转发给最近的Level-1-2路由器;

2)Level-2路由器,负责区域间的路由,它维护一个Level-2 LSDB,该LSDB包含区域间的路由信息,所有Level-2路由器和Level-1-2路由器组成路由域的骨干网,负责不同区域间通信;

3)Level-1-2路由器,同时属于Level-1和Level-2的路由,Level-1-2路由器维护两个LSDB,Level-1的LSDB用于区域内路由,Level-2的LSDB用于区域间路由。

S-IS中的NET地址

    在IS-IS协议中,IS间建立邻居、交换路由信息所使用的Hello、LSP等协议报文,均直接承载在OSI数据链路帧中,而不像其他IGP由IP来承载。这些协议报文的格式是OSI报文格式,报文中包含有OSI地址。在OSI体系结构中,使用OSI地址标识网络设备,建立拓扑信息,OSI地址采用NSAP地址格式。

  IDP部分是由ISO规定的,1byte,由AFI,IDI组成,通常为,49、47或者86。集成ISIS中,将NSAP地址分为3个部分:区域地址,System ID,NSEL。

区域地址:IDP的DSP中的HO-DSP一起用来标识路由域中的区域,因此将(IDP、HO-DSP)一起称为区域地址。一般情况下,一台路由器只需要配置一个区域地址,且同一区域中所有节点的区域地址都相同。

System id:System ID用来在区域内唯一标识终端系统或路由器,它的长度固定为6字节。System ID的指定可以有不同的方法,但要保证能够唯一标识终端系统或路由器,一般System ID由Router ID或者MAC地址转换而成.

NESL:作用类似于IP中的协议标识符,不同的传输对应不同的NSEL。在IP中,NSEL均为00。

NET(Network Entity Title,网络实体名称)指的是IS本身的网络层信息,不包括传输层信息,可以看作是一类特殊的NSAP,即NSEL为0的NSAP地址。NET的长度与NSAP相同,最多为20个字节,最少为8个字节。

例如: net 49.0836.0110.6315.2013.00地址,网络号为49.0836 System ID=0110.6315.2013 NSEL=00 

如何将IP地址变成SYSTEM ID :

应用场景

通常应用于运营商网络中,或者某些大型的专网中,涉及路由器数量较多。

一、组网需求

全网路由器运行IS-IS协议,使全网路由可达。

二、组网拓扑

三、配置要点

1、全网基本ip地址配置

2、全网路由启用ISIS路由协议,并把对应的接口通告到指定的区域

3、(可选)调整接口的优先级更改DIS角色

四、配置步骤

1、全网基本ip地址配置

R1(config)#inter lo0

R1(config-if-Loopback 0)#ip add 192.168.1.1 255.255.255.0

R1(config)#inter gi0/0

R1(config-if-GigabitEthernet 0/0)#ip add 9.9.12.1 255.255.255.0

R2(config)#inter lo0

R2(config-if-Loopback 0)#ip add 192.168.2.2 255.255.255.0

R2(config)#inter gigabitEthernet 3/0/0

R2(config-if-GigabitEthernet 3/0/0)#ip add 9.9.12.2 255.255.255.0 

R2(config-if-GigabitEthernet 3/0/0)#exit

R2(config)#inter gigabitEthernet 3/0/1 

R2(config-if-GigabitEthernet 3/0/1)#ip add 9.9.23.2 255.255.255.0

R3(config)#inter lo0

R3(config-if-Loopback 0)#ip add 192.168.3.3 255.255.255.0  

R3(config)#inter gigabitEthernet 0/1

R3(config-if-GigabitEthernet 0/1)#ip add 9.9.23.3 255.255.255.0

2、全网路由启用ISIS,并把对应的接口通告到IS-IS协议中

R1(config)#router isis 100

R1(config-router)#net 49.0591.1921.6800.1001.00

R1(config-router)#is-type level-1         //配置该路由器角色为Level-1

R1(config-router)#exit

R1(config)#inter lo0

R1(config-if-Loopback 0)#ip router isis 100    //j相应接口宣告到ISIS中去

R1(config-if-Loopback 0)#exit

R1(config)#inter gigabitEthernet 0/0

R1(config-if-GigabitEthernet 0/0)#ip router isis 100

R2(config)#router isis 100

R2(config-router)#net 49.0591.1921.6800.2002.00

R2(config-router)#exit

R2(config)#inter lo0

R2(config-if-Loopback 0)#ip router isis 100

R2(config-if-Loopback 0)#exit

R2(config)#inter gigabitEthernet 3/0/0

R2(config-if-GigabitEthernet 3/0/0)#ip router isis 100

R2(config-if-GigabitEthernet 3/0/0)#inter gi3/0/1

R2(config-if-GigabitEthernet 3/0/1)#ip router isis 100

R2(config-if-GigabitEthernet 3/0/1)#exi

R3(config)#router isis 100

R3(config-router)#net 49.0592.1921.6800.3003.00

R3(config-router)#exit

R3(config)#inter gigabitEthernet 0/1

R3(config-if-GigabitEthernet 0/1)#ip router isis 100

R3(config-if-GigabitEthernet 0/1)#exit

R3(config)#inter lo0

R3(config-if-Loopback 0)#ip router isis 100

3、(可选)调整接口的优先级更改DIS角色

说明:

DIS的选举比较参数有两个:接口优先级以及MAC地址,优先级大者优先,如果接口优先级一致,则比较接口的MAC地址,大的优先。在此处调整R2与R1互联接口的优先级,使R2的接口为DIS角色。

R2(config)#inter gigabitEthernet 3/0/0

R2(config-if-GigabitEthernet 3/0/0)#isis priority  127 level-1

R1# sh isis neighbors detail 

Area 100:

System Id       Type  IP Address        State   Holdtime  Circuit            Interface                 

R2                        L1    9.9.12.2          Up      7             R2.02              GigabitEthernet 0/0       

  Adjacency ID: 1

  Uptime: 00:08:47

  Area Address(es): 49.0591  

  SNPA: 001a.a93c.12fd

  Level-1 Protocols Supported: IPv4

五、配置验证

1、查看相邻的路由器之间是否建立ISIS邻居状态

R1#show clns is-neighbors detail
Area 100:
System Id       Type  IP Address        State   Holdtime  Circuit            Interface                
R2                             L1    9.9.12.2           Up      26            R1.02              GigabitEthernet 0/0      
  Adjacency ID: 1
  Uptime: 00:03:52
  Area Address(es): 49.0591 
  SNPA: 001a.a93c.12fd
  Level-1 Protocols Supported: IPv4
R2#sh clns is-neighbors
Area 100:
System Id       Type  IP Address        State   Holdtime  Circuit            Interface                
R1                       L1    9.9.12.1          Up      8                    R1.02              GigabitEthernet 3/0/0    
R3                       L2    9.9.23.3          Up      9                    R3.01              GigabitEthernet 3/0/1     
R3#sh clns is-neighbors 
Area 100:
System Id       Type  IP Address        State   Holdtime  Circuit            Interface                 
R2                          L2    9.9.23.2          Up      24                R3.01              GigabitEthernet 0/1 

2、查看全网路由器的路由,若每台路由器都能学习到整网的路由,则ISIS配置正

R1#sh ip route 

Codes:  C - connected, S - static, R - RIP, B - BGP

        O - OSPF, IA - OSPF inter area

        N1 - OSPF NSSA external type 1, N2 - OSPF NSSA external type 2

        E1 - OSPF external type 1, E2 - OSPF external type 2

        i - IS-IS, su - IS-IS summary, L1 - IS-IS level-1, L2 - IS-IS level-2

        ia - IS-IS inter area, * - candidate default

Gateway of last resort is 9.9.12.2 to network 0.0.0.0

i*L1 0.0.0.0/0 [115/10] via 9.9.12.2, 00:00:58, GigabitEthernet 0/0         //默认L1角色路由器是学习不到L2的路由的,会学习到默认路由

C    9.9.12.0/24 is directly connected, GigabitEthernet 0/0

C    9.9.12.1/32 is local host. 

i L1 9.9.23.0/24 [115/20] via 9.9.12.2, 00:02:45, GigabitEthernet 0/0

C    192.168.1.0/24 is directly connected, Loopback 0

C    192.168.1.1/32 is local host. 

i L1 192.168.2.0/24 [115/20] via 9.9.12.2, 00:02:55, GigabitEthernet 0/0

R3#ping 192.168.1.1
Sending 5, 100-byte ICMP Echoes to 192.168.1.1, timeout is 2 seconds:
  < press Ctrl+C to break >
!!!!!

猜你喜欢

转载自blog.csdn.net/weixin_57099902/article/details/132231559
今日推荐